CAR T-Cell Therapy Faces Hurdles in Solid Tumor Treatment

While showing promise in blood cancers, CAR T-cell therapy struggles to translate to solid tumors despite research efforts.

chimeric antigen receptor (CAR) T-cell therapy has demonstrated significant clinical effectiveness in treating blood cancers. It is now a well-established second-line treatment for patients with relapsed or refractory B-cell lymphomas, B-cell acute lymphoblastic leukaemia, and multiple myeloma.

However, despite considerable research, CAR T-cell therapy has encountered ample obstacles in treating solid tumors.

Challenges in Solid Tumors

Teh complexities of the solid tumor microenvironment, including physical barriers and immunosuppressive factors, pose significant challenges for CAR T-cell therapy. Researchers are actively exploring strategies to overcome these hurdles and expand the applicability of CAR T-cell therapy to a broader range of cancers.

Frequently Asked Questions

What types of cancers can CAR T-cell therapy treat?
Currently,CAR T-cell therapy is primarily used to treat certain types of blood cancers,including B-cell lymphomas,B-cell acute lymphoblastic leukemia,and multiple myeloma. research is ongoing to expand its use to solid tumors.
What are the potential side effects of CAR T-cell therapy?
Side effects can include cytokine release syndrome (CRS), neurotoxicity, and cytopenias. these side effects are carefully managed by medical professionals.
How is CAR T-cell therapy different from other cancer treatments?
CAR T-cell therapy is a form of immunotherapy that uses genetically modified T cells to target and destroy cancer cells. Unlike chemotherapy or radiation, it harnesses the power of the patient’s own immune system.
